Getting close to retirement? You should shift towards debt-heavy portfolio

Usually, personal finance advisors suggest gradually lowering equity exposure closer to retirement, but maintaining a portion in good quality stocks or mutual funds can add sheen to the portfolio

Retirement comes with its own set of challenges. But if you are retiring during a slowdown, the challenges may just increase a little more. And those invested in equities would also be a worried lot. Friday’s 5.32 per cent (around 2,000 points) jump after Finance Minister announced deep cuts in corporate taxation might be a relief, but the benchmark index is up only 2.4 per cent during the past year. And we are far away from being a booming economy.
